The 100 Ohm max on-resistance sets the voltage drop across the switch at a given signal current — for a 10 mA signal, that is a 1 V drop, so budget the headroom in the downstream stage. The 6 Ohm max channel-to-channel matching means the Ron variation between any two channels is tight enough that gain errors from the mux itself stay below 0.6% in a unity-gain buffer configuration. Switching time is 150 ns typ for both turn-on and turn-off. That sets the minimum channel update period at about 300 ns for a clean break-before-make transition — useful for multiplexing a single ADC across eight sensor inputs at sample rates up to roughly 3 MSPS per channel, assuming the ADC acquisition time dominates. Crosstalk is -92 dB at 100 kHz. For a 10 Vpp signal on one channel, the coupled feedthrough onto an off channel is about 2.5 µV — negligible for 12-bit systems but worth noting if you are multiplexing a 24-bit sigma-delta ADC where the noise floor sits below 1 µV. ## Supply flexibility and charge injection Single-supply operation from 3 V to 15 V or dual supplies from ±3 V to ±8 V — the part handles ground-referenced bipolar signals when run from split rails. The 2 pC typical charge injection is the amount of charge dumped onto the signal line when the switch turns off; into a 100 pF sampling capacitor that is a 20 mV glitch, so a sample-and-hold ahead of the ADC should acquire after the switch settles. Leakage current is 100 pA max off-channel, and off-channel capacitance is 40 pF.
